WebbYour deed (and most likely the neighbor's) has some sort of provision that defines ownership and usage of thw shared sewer line. If you come off of the shared line, be sure you amend your deed and your neighbor amends his deed separating the both of you from a legal standpoint. Webb20 feb. 2024 · The sewer line generally lies in a trench that goes from the house to the sewer at the street. This trench is backfilled and compacted after the line installation. WebbConfigurations where the shared sewer line must cross other property or traverse along the Right-of-Way and the total flow from all residential structures exceeds 600 gallons per day as calculated on a basis of 120 GPD per bedroom (15A NCAC 02T.0114) or a Division-approved flow reduction. Pressurized lines which tie into an existing force main. WebbProperty owners are responsible for maintaining water and wastewater pipes and equipment up to where they connect to our systems.
